The car has significant racing heritage, having won the 1968 Daytona 24-hour race with Vic Elford at the wheel. The episode also features Jerry's stunning Minerva Blue 1979 Porsche 928, featuring the unique blue Pasha interior and the iconic 4.5-liter V8 engine. Jerry's enthusiasm for the car's revolutionary design is contagious as he describes driving it as "being like a police dog attacking a foam-protected arm." Jerry Seinfeld, a legendary figure in the world of stand-up comedy, began his illustrious career in the bustling comedy clubs of New York City during the late 70s and early 80s. Known for his exceptional ability to extract humor from everyday situations, Seinfeld has built a reputation as a master of observational comedy, drawing laughter from the absurdities of routine life, whether it’s taking a dog to a fast food restaurant or recalling the quirks of his childhood home. His timeless humor, characterized by its relatability and wit, continues to resonate with audiences across generations, showcasing that great comedy is truly timeless. Through his storytelling and comedic observations, Seinfeld captivates listeners with a fresh yet familiar perspective, proving that humor can always be found in the simplest of moments. Jerry Seinfeld's recent commencement speech at Duke University serves as the focal point for this episode, where he shares his three keys to life: bust your ass, pay attention, and fall in love. These nuggets of wisdom are complemented by a less surprising yet vital lesson—the essential role of humor in navigating life's unpredictability. Humor, Seinfeld suggests, is not merely for entertainment; it is a crucial survival tool that helps us endure the challenges we face. James Brown delves into this idea, reflecting on how laughter can be a lifeline during tough times and a means to thrive. The True Meaning of Success: Lessons from Jerry Seinfeld In this episode, the host explores the concept of success and fulfillment by sharing wisdom from comedian Jerry Seinfeld. Contrary to the popular advice of pursuing passion purely for financial gain, Seinfeld emphasizes the importance of integrity and love for the craft over monetary rewards.
